login statistics
Enable and congure user login statistics on console and virtual terminal lines.
Syntax
login statistics {enable | time-period days}
no login statistics {enable | time-period days}
Parameters
enable
Enables user login statistics. By default, the system displays the login statistics for
the last 30 days.
time-period days
Sets the number of days for which the system stores the user login statistics. The
range is from 1 to 30.
Defaults Not congured
Command Modes CONFIGURATION

Usage Information
Only the system and security administrators can congure login activity tracking and view the login activity
details of other users.
If you enable user login statistics, the system displays the last successful login details of the current user and
the details of any failed login attempts by others.
If you use the login statistics time-period days command to set a custom time period, the
system only reports the login statistics during that interval.
NOTE: Login statistics is not applicable for login sessions that do not use user names for
authentication. For example, the system does not report login activity for a telnet session that
prompts only a password eld.
